Monthly Cost of Living

A single person spends $2,581 per month in Burnsville, NC vs $1,265 in Phuket, rent included.

A couple spends around $3,683 per month in Burnsville, NC vs $2,297 in Phuket, rent included.

A family of three spends $4,786 per month in Burnsville, NC vs $3,329 in Phuket, rent included.

Burnsville, NC costs about 104% more than Phuket, driven mainly by Eating Out.

Burnsville, NC sits 93% above the global median, while Phuket is 6% below – they fall on opposite sides of the world average.

Cost Breakdown

A central one-bedroom costs $1,617 in Burnsville, NC versus $613 in Phuket. Rent is usually the largest line item in a monthly budget, so the gap here sets the tone for the overall comparison.

A mid-range dinner for two costs $30.00 in Burnsville, NC versus $45.00 in Phuket. Groceries tell a different story – $446 in Burnsville, NC vs $293 in Phuket – so Phuket wins on supermarket bills even if dining out costs more.
